Ingredients Needed
- 1 pound of fresh white fish (such as cod or hake)
- 1 large onion, sliced
- 2 bell peppers (red and yellow), sliced
- 3 tomatoes,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up coconut milk
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Juice of 1 lime
- Fresh cilantro, chopped
- Salt and pepper to taste
Preparation Steps
Start by cleaning and cutting the fish into bite-sized pieces. Season with salt, pepper, and lime juice. In a large p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
Add the minced garlic and sliced onions, sautéing until translucent. Then, add the sliced peppers and cook for a few more minutes until they soften.
Stir in the chopped tomatoes and cook until they release their juices. Pour in the coconut milk, stirring to combine all ingredients.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er.
Carefully add the fish pieces into the pot, ensuring they are submerged in the sauce. Cover and cook for about 10-15 minutes, or until the fish is cooked through and tender.
Sprinkle with chopped cilantro before serving. This dish pairs beautifully with steamed rice or crusty bread.
Tips for Success
- Use fresh, high-quality fish for the best flavor.
- You can add other vegetables like zucchini or eggplant for variety.
- Adjust the coconut milk quantity for a creamier or lighter sauce.
- Serve immediately to enjoy the vibrant flavors at their best.
